Each award is backed by a case study that details the CRM supplier, the customer, and the implementation strategy. In researching the report, What Works: Ten Significant CRM Implementations 2003, Aberdeen canvassed CRM industry vendors to identify their most significant implementations over the past year. "Return on investment continues to be a major theme in the CRM industry and 2002 was no exception. We wanted to identify cases where implementations succeeded and where the customer could point to a return they received from the implementation," said Denis Denis, king of Portugal: see Diniz. Pombriant, Aberdeen CRM research vice president and the primary author of the report. "In this year's report, we've also added a good deal of information about CRM spending intentions and customer satisfaction data." Aberdeen's report takes a case study approach to providing that information. The report provides examples of excellence in CRM implementations without regard to conventional vendor-oriented yardsticks such as size, market share, or the SIC code of the end-user customer. The resulting report highlights a mosaic of different industries, companies, vendors, business problems, and solution approaches.
